Since noon, October 31st until noon, November 31, 2024:
‣ 55 killed and 186 wounded persons brought to hospitals;
‣ Since October 7, 2023:
◦ 43,259 persons killed;
◦ 101,827 persons wounded.
‣ Yarden Zakai, 21-years-old from Hadera, wounded in September by an explosive charge in Rafah, died of his wounds today;
‣ A soldier badly wounded in battle.

Northern Strip
28th day of implementation of “the generals’ plan”.
1. Beit Lahia - number of persons killed by explosion of the building on October 29th rose to 117:
‣ Artillery fire;
‣ Machine-gun fire;
‣ Drone attack inside Kamal Adwan Hospital, wounded persons;

‣ Bombing, 3 persons killed;
‣ Bombing, 5 persons killed;
‣ Drone fire from the west.
2. Jabalia refugee camp and town:
‣ Nazla Jabalia – drone fire at school, wounded persons;
‣ Drone blows up in Abu Hussein School, killed and wounded persons;
‣ Bulldozer destroys Al Amin mosque;
‣ School bombed in Jabalia Al Balad, killed and wounded persons;
‣ Multi-story building bombed.
3. Gaza City:
‣ Al Zeitoun (south-east) – artillery fire;
‣ Western part of town – shelling from the sea. Bombing at Jal’a Street;
‣ Sheikh Radwan (north-west) – drones blow up, one person killed, others wounded. Drone explosion, 2 persons killed;
‣ Shuja'iya (east) – drone explosion, 2 persons killed;
‣ City Center – drone fire at Firas Market, 3 persons killed including a mother shot in the head in view of her tiny children.
Central Strip
1. Nuseirat refugee camp – massive attack by aerial bombings, artillery and drone fire:
‣ Number of persons killed by bombing of 2 houses last night rose to 26;
‣ Massive shelling from the sea;
‣ Aerial bombing;
‣ Artillery fire from the north and west, fire belt;
‣ Mosque bombed;
‣ Artillery fire at school sheltering displaced persons, 14 persons killed and 70 wounded, rescuers shot;
‣ House bombed, many caught under the rubble;
‣ Family home bombed, fire broke out.
2. Deir al-Balah – artillery fire.
3. Al Bureij refugee camp – drone fire, wounded persons.
4. Al Maghazi refugee camp – house bombed.
Southern Strip
1. Khan Yunis and surroundings:
‣ Khuza'a – aerial bombing;
‣ Bombing from the north;
‣ Abasan Al Kabira bombed, wounded persons.
2. Rafah:
‣ Artillery fire from the east;
‣ Al Janina neighborhood (east) bombed;
‣ Mosque bombed from the north;
‣ Machine-gun fire at center and east.
